A podcast that explores the collapse of the world's most impressive civilizations. Atmospheric and deeply narrative storytelling that makes forgotten history come alive.
Fall of Civilizations, written and narrated by Paul Cooper, is a hauntingly beautiful exploration of the rise and fall of great empires. From the Sumerians and the Mayans to the Roman Empire, Cooper uses evocative narration and historical evidence to paint a picture of how these societies functioned and why they ultimately vanished. It's atmospheric, melancholic, and deeply educational.
